Pool 3 of the Investec Champions Cup reaches a dramatic conclusion at Stade Marcel-Deflandre, where La Rochelle and Harlequins meet with very different pressures but equally high stakes. 

While Harlequins have already secured a place in the Round of 16, La Rochelle enters Round 4 with no margin for error, needing a win to keep its Champions Cup campaign alive.

Harlequins arrive in France riding one of the most explosive runs in the competition. 

The Quins clinched qualification with a 61–10 win over the DHL Stormers in Round 3, snapping a three-match losing streak and recording their second consecutive Champions Cup match with 60 or more points. Through three rounds, Harlequins hold the best point difference in the entire 24-team field. 

However, pool positioning is still in play. Leinster has locked up the top spot in Pool 3, and the Stormers moved ahead of Harlequins after their Round 4 win. A victory at La Rochelle would secure second-place for Harlequins, while a loss could see them drop as low as fourth.

For La Rochelle, the situation is more urgent. Despite strong performances at home, La Rochelle enters the final round trailing Leicester Tigers on point difference, sitting at minus-3 compared to Leicester’s plus-3. That means only a win, draw or a bonus point loss on Sunday will send La Rochelle into the Champions Cup playoffs. 

Anything less would eliminate the French side from the Round of 16 and redirect them to the Challenge Cup. Playing at Stade Marcel-Deflandre, one of the most demanding environments in European rugby, La Rochelle will look to turn home advantage into a season-saving result against a confident Harlequins side.

La Rochelle vs. Harlequins Kickoff Time, Lineups

La Rochelle hosts Harlequins at 10:15 a.m. ET on Sunday, Jan. 18, at Stade Marcel-Deflandre in La Rochelle, France, as Pool 3 play concludes in the Investec Champions Cup.
